网络系统弹性提升策略设计与实现

上传人:永*** 文档编号:467793975 上传时间:2024-04-26 格式:PPTX 页数:31 大小:139.96KB
返回 下载 相关 举报
网络系统弹性提升策略设计与实现_第1页
第1页 / 共31页
网络系统弹性提升策略设计与实现_第2页
第2页 / 共31页
网络系统弹性提升策略设计与实现_第3页
第3页 / 共31页
网络系统弹性提升策略设计与实现_第4页
第4页 / 共31页
网络系统弹性提升策略设计与实现_第5页
第5页 / 共31页
点击查看更多>>
资源描述

《网络系统弹性提升策略设计与实现》由会员分享,可在线阅读,更多相关《网络系统弹性提升策略设计与实现(31页珍藏版)》请在金锄头文库上搜索。

1、数智创新数智创新 变革未来变革未来网络系统弹性提升策略设计与实现1.网络系统弹性特性分析1.网络系统弹性提升策略设计1.网络系统弹性提升策略实现1.网络系统弹性提升策略评估1.网络系统弹性提升策略优化1.网络系统弹性提升策略实施与实践1.网络系统弹性提升策略标准与规范1.网络系统弹性提升策略发展与展望Contents Page目录页 网络系统弹性特性分析网网络络系系统弹统弹性提升策略性提升策略设计设计与与实现实现网络系统弹性特性分析网络系统弹性特性分析1.网络系统弹性是指网络系统在遭受外部攻击或内部故障时,能够快速恢复正常运行状态的能力。2.网络系统弹性特性主要包括:*鲁棒性:网络系统能够承受

2、一定的攻击或故障而不会崩溃。*冗余性:网络系统具有多个组件或路径,当一个组件或路径失效时,其他组件或路径能够继续提供服务。*适应性:网络系统能够根据外部环境的变化而调整自己的配置或行为,以保持正常运行。*恢复性:网络系统能够在遭受攻击或故障后快速恢复正常运行状态。网络系统弹性特性评估1.网络系统弹性特性评估是指对网络系统的弹性特性进行定量或定性评估,以确定其弹性水平。2.网络系统弹性特性评估的方法主要包括:*攻击模拟:通过模拟攻击来评估网络系统的弹性水平。*故障注入:通过注入故障来评估网络系统的弹性水平。*性能测试:通过性能测试来评估网络系统的弹性水平。*专家评估:通过专家评估来评估网络系统的

3、弹性水平。网络系统弹性特性分析1.网络系统弹性特性增强技术是指通过采用各种技术手段来增强网络系统的弹性特性。2.网络系统弹性特性增强技术主要包括:*部署安全设备:部署安全设备,如防火墙、入侵检测系统、防病毒软件等,可以防御攻击,提高网络系统的弹性水平。*构建冗余网络:构建冗余网络,如双链路、多路径等,可以提高网络系统的弹性水平。*使用负载均衡技术:使用负载均衡技术,可以将流量分担到多个服务器上,提高网络系统的弹性水平。*采用云计算技术:采用云计算技术,可以利用云平台的弹性资源来提高网络系统的弹性水平。网络系统弹性特性案例研究1.网络系统弹性特性案例研究是指对现实世界中的网络系统进行弹性特性分析

4、,以验证网络系统弹性特性评估方法和增强技术。2.网络系统弹性特性案例研究的示例:*谷歌:谷歌的网络系统具有很强的弹性特性。在2014年的一次网络攻击中,谷歌的网络系统能够在几分钟内恢复正常运行。*亚马逊:亚马逊的网络系统也具有很强的弹性特性。在2016年的一次故障中,亚马逊的网络系统能够在几个小时内恢复正常运行。*阿里巴巴:阿里巴巴的网络系统也具有很强的弹性特性。在2018年的一次攻击中,阿里巴巴的网络系统能够在一天内恢复正常运行。网络系统弹性特性增强技术网络系统弹性特性分析网络系统弹性特性未来发展趋势1.网络系统弹性特性未来发展趋势主要包括:*基于人工智能的弹性特性增强技术:利用人工智能技术

5、,可以实现对网络系统的实时监控和分析,并根据分析结果自动调整网络系统的配置和行为,从而提高网络系统的弹性水平。*基于区块链技术的弹性特性增强技术:利用区块链技术,可以实现对网络系统的分布式管理,提高网络系统的安全性、可用性和可扩展性,从而提高网络系统的弹性水平。*基于云计算技术的弹性特性增强技术:利用云计算技术,可以实现对网络系统的按需扩展和弹性资源分配,提高网络系统的可扩展性和弹性水平。网络系统弹性特性国际标准1.网络系统弹性特性国际标准主要包括:*ISO/IEC27031:信息技术-安全技术-信息网络安全管理系统-敏捷性要求。*ISO/IEC27011:信息技术-安全技术-信息网络安全管理

6、系统-业务连续性管理指南。*NISTSP800-53:信息系统安全保障控制。*NISTSP800-160:网络安全弹性框架。网络系统弹性提升策略设计网网络络系系统弹统弹性提升策略性提升策略设计设计与与实现实现网络系统弹性提升策略设计网络系统弹性提升策略设计1.弹性评估与指标体系:建立网络系统弹性评估模型,明确弹性指标体系,评估网络系统的受威胁程度、适应能力、恢复能力等方面。2.弹性架构与设计:采用分布式、微服务等架构设计,提高网络系统的可用性和可扩展性。设计冗余机制,增强网络系统的容错能力。3.弹性路由与调度:针对网络流量特征和网络资源状态,实现动态路由和负载均衡,优化网络系统资源利用率,提高

7、网络系统的弹性。4.弹性安全与防护:采用多层次安全防护体系,部署防火墙、入侵检测系统、安全审计等,增强网络系统的安全性。应用零信任安全理念,持续监控和动态调整访问权限,提高网络系统的安全弹性。5.弹性管理与控制:建立网络系统管理和控制平台,实现对网络资源的统一管理和控制。通过自动化运维和编排,提升网络系统的管理效率和弹性。6.弹性测试与验证:定期开展网络系统弹性测试和验证,评估网络系统的弹性水平,发现并修复潜在的弹性问题,提高网络系统的弹性保障能力。网络系统弹性提升策略实现网网络络系系统弹统弹性提升策略性提升策略设计设计与与实现实现网络系统弹性提升策略实现1.利用机器学习和深度学习技术对网络流

8、量进行建模和分析,识别异常流量和网络攻击。2.部署网络入侵检测系统(IDS)和入侵防御系统(IPS)来检测和阻止网络攻击。3.使用网络流量分析工具来识别和分析网络性能问题,并采取措施来提高网络性能。主题名称:网络隔离与微隔离1.通过使用防火墙、入侵检测系统和虚拟局域网(VLAN)等技术来隔离网络中的不同部分,从而防止攻击和恶意软件的传播。2.部署微隔离解决方案,将网络中的每个工作负载或应用程序都隔离在一个单独的网络环境中,从而进一步提高网络弹性。3.使用软件定义网络(SDN)技术来实现动态的网络隔离,并根据需要调整安全策略。主题名称:网络流量分析与异常检测网络系统弹性提升策略实现主题名称:网络

9、冗余与负载均衡1.通过部署冗余的网络组件(例如路由器、交换机和链路)来提高网络的可用性。2.使用负载均衡技术来分布网络流量,从而提高网络性能和可靠性。3.使用云计算和SDN技术来实现动态的网络冗余和负载均衡,并根据需要调整网络配置。主题名称:网络可视化与监控1.使用网络可视化工具来实时监控网络性能和安全状况。2.部署网络管理系统(NMS)和日志管理系统(LMS)来收集和分析网络数据,以便快速识别和解决网络问题。3.使用人工智能(AI)和机器学习技术来分析网络数据,并自动检测和响应网络安全威胁。网络系统弹性提升策略实现主题名称:网络安全意识培训1.为员工提供网络安全意识培训,提高员工对网络安全威

10、胁的认识并培养良好的网络安全习惯。2.定期进行网络安全演习,模拟网络攻击场景,以便员工能够在真实环境中学习并提高网络安全技能。3.建立网络安全文化,鼓励员工积极参与网络安全工作并报告可疑活动。主题名称:网络安全法规与合规性1.遵守相关网络安全法律法规,确保网络系统符合监管要求。2.建立健全的网络安全管理制度、流程和规范,确保网络系统符合行业标准和最佳实践。网络系统弹性提升策略评估网网络络系系统弹统弹性提升策略性提升策略设计设计与与实现实现网络系统弹性提升策略评估网络系统弹性评估模型:1.介绍了网络系统弹性评估模型的基本概念和原理,包括弹性评估指标、弹性评估方法和弹性评估过程等。2.分析了网络系

11、统弹性评估模型的优势和局限性,指出该模型可以有效评估网络系统的弹性水平,但对于复杂网络系统或动态变化的网络系统,评估结果的准确性可能受到影响。3.提出改进网络系统弹性评估模型的建议,包括扩展弹性评估指标体系、改进弹性评估方法和优化弹性评估过程等。网络系统弹性评估指标1.介绍了网络系统弹性评估指标的概念和分类,包括弹性指标、鲁棒性指标、容错性和恢复能力指标等。2.分析了不同类型网络系统弹性评估指标的适用性和局限性,指出不同的网络系统应选择合适的弹性评估指标来进行评估。网络系统弹性提升策略优化网网络络系系统弹统弹性提升策略性提升策略设计设计与与实现实现网络系统弹性提升策略优化网络系统弹性优化指标体

12、系设计1.构建网络系统弹性评价指标体系:根据网络系统弹性定义及相关理论,构建包含弹性度量指标、弹性控制指标和弹性决策指标的网络系统弹性评价指标体系。2.确定指标权重:采用层次分析法或模糊综合评价法等方法确定各指标权重,反映指标重要性差异。3.评价网络系统弹性水平:根据指标体系及权重,对网络系统弹性水平进行量化评估,为弹性提升策略优化提供依据。网络系统弹性提升策略优化算法1.蚁群算法:利用蚁群算法模拟蚁群觅食行为,迭代优化网络系统弹性提升策略,寻找最优策略组合。2.粒子群优化算法:利用粒子群优化算法模拟粒子运动行为,迭代优化网络系统弹性提升策略,寻找最优策略组合。3.遗传算法:利用遗传算法模拟生

13、物进化过程,迭代优化网络系统弹性提升策略,寻找最优策略组合。网络系统弹性提升策略优化1.搭建网络系统弹性提升策略优化仿真平台:构建包含网络拓扑模型、威胁模型、安全策略模型、弹性评价模型等模块的仿真平台,模拟网络系统弹性提升过程。2.开展仿真实验:在仿真平台上开展仿真实验,评估不同弹性提升策略的有效性,为策略优化提供实验数据支撑。3.验证优化算法性能:利用仿真平台验证弹性提升策略优化算法的性能,评估算法的收敛性和优化效果。网络系统弹性提升策略优化综合方法1.多目标优化方法:将网络系统弹性提升策略优化视为多目标优化问题,采用多目标优化算法求解,获得多个满足不同目标的Pareto最优解。2.多阶段优

14、化方法:将网络系统弹性提升策略优化划分为多个阶段,每个阶段解决一个子问题,逐步优化策略。3.自适应优化方法:根据网络系统运行状态及威胁情况的变化,动态调整优化算法参数或策略组合,实现弹性提升策略的自适应优化。网络系统弹性提升策略优化仿真平台网络系统弹性提升策略优化网络系统弹性提升策略优化应用实践1.防火墙策略优化:利用弹性提升策略优化算法优化网络边界防火墙策略配置,提高网络系统抵御攻击的能力。2.流量控制策略优化:利用弹性提升策略优化算法优化网络流量控制策略,提高网络系统带宽利用率和吞吐量。3.安全设备配置优化:利用弹性提升策略优化算法优化网络安全设备的配置,提高安全设备的检测和响应能力。网络

15、系统弹性提升策略优化研究展望1.人工智能技术在弹性提升策略优化中的应用:引入人工智能技术,如深度学习或强化学习,实现弹性提升策略的智能化优化。2.网络系统弹性提升策略优化与网络安全态势感知的融合:将弹性提升策略优化与网络安全态势感知相结合,实现网络系统弹性提升策略的自适应调整。3.异构网络系统弹性提升策略优化:研究不同类型网络系统(如有线网络、无线网络、物联网等)的弹性提升策略优化问题,实现异构网络系统的协同弹性提升。网络系统弹性提升策略实施与实践网网络络系系统弹统弹性提升策略性提升策略设计设计与与实现实现网络系统弹性提升策略实施与实践基于云平台的弹性扩展技术1.结合云计算平台的弹性扩展特性,

16、通过动态调整资源分配来实现网络系统的弹性伸缩,满足业务流量的峰值需求,提高资源利用率。2.使用虚拟化技术创建灵活的资源池,实现资源的快速调配和重新分配,从而提高网络系统的可扩展性。3.利用云平台提供的自动故障恢复和负载均衡机制,增强网络系统的可用性和可靠性,确保服务的不间断运行。基于容器技术的弹性部署技术1.采用容器技术将网络应用打包成独立的容器,便于快速部署和管理。2.利用容器编排工具,实现容器的自动部署、扩展和管理,提高网络系统的部署效率和敏捷性。3.通过容器的弹性伸缩技术,根据业务需求动态调整容器的数量,实现应用的弹性扩展,满足流量变化的需求。网络系统弹性提升策略实施与实践基于软件定义网络(SDN)的弹性控制技术1.使用SDN技术将网络控制平面与数据平面分离,实现网络的集中控制和管理,提高网络的可编程性和灵活性。2.利用SDN提供的开放API,实现网络配置和策略的动态调整,从而实现网络系统的快速响应和弹性控制。3.通过SDN技术实现网络流量的动态调度和优化,提高网络的资源利用率和性能。基于人工智能(AI)的弹性决策技术1.利用AI技术对网络流量、系统性能、安全威胁等数据进行分析和

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 研究报告 > 信息产业

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号